<p>Anti-individualism about <a href="page.php?w=thoughts">thoughts</a> is a controversial thesis. It has been disputed on a number of grounds. For example, it has been claimed that the thesis undermines a person's authoritative knowledge of their own thought contents. (See, e.g., McKinsey 1991.) It has also been thought to cause problems for our understanding of the way that <a href="page.php?w=mental_states">mental states</a> cause behavior. (See, e.g., Fodor 1991.)
